Output 52fabf4b61606894050b781360070e44443f367d68b582f07f96dd9b9330e714:1

value
9656035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fa3023896f4092966532947823bd11efac30f1 OP_EQUAL
address
3EGaDCENk4aaVWyBJxPi86azbygnQAaiCz
transaction
52fabf4b61606894050b781360070e44443f367d68b582f07f96dd9b9330e714
spent
true